Days of Yesteryear

The History Center along with The Mechanical History Roundtable will be hosting “The Days of Yesteryear” on Saturday & Sunday, August 8 & 9, 2026 from 9am to 5pm each day. The spinners have been invited to gather there each day and demonstrate spinning and knitting. Other crafters are invited to participate also.  Think of crafts that maybe grandma or earlier would have done. This would include many fiber arts.  Bring you craft and lawn chair and join others.  Such as hand quilting, weaving, needlework etc. We meet in front of the Dee cabin.  If you haven’t been to this celebration this is when the oats is threshed and baled. The Roosters, a 1860’s baseball team plays.   Also, the sawmill is active with cutting of logs.  Included in other activities: broom maker, tin smith, old school house with teachers etc.   It is a fun event for the whole family.  Tickets are $8. but a button will be given to the demonstrators beforehand for free entry.  Contact Carolyn Barsness
